Primary Keyword for E-Comm Stores
So I am working with a company who sells breast pumps and certain parts for it. I am working on their product pages and I was choosing the focus keyword for each product page. Where I get a little confused on how to proceed is if there's multiple products that can utilize the same primary keyword.
For example: M1 Portable Breast Pump vs. M2 Portable Breast Pump. They both can focus on "portable breast pump" but I've heard to choose one primary keyword for each page so they dont compete against each other. I was thinking, well they are electric what if I update one product to say, "M2 Portable Electric Breast Pump" and now the primary keyword I would focus on is portable electric breast pump. And now both products have different focus keywords.
Side Notes & Questions:
Is this even the correct way of looking at it? In a sense of choosing a primary keyword or should I just optimize the product pages for the same keywords and make sure the information for a product like this is relevant and quality for the user? Also, would it be smart to show a comparison on both products being very similar but different specs and features?
